Market Overview:
The Nutrigenomics Market is projected to grow from USD 700 million in 2024 to an estimated USD 2,210.8 million by 2032, registering a robust compound annual growth rate (CAGR) of 15.46% over the forecast period. Nutrigenomics focuses on understanding the interaction between nutrition and the genome, providing personalized dietary recommendations based on individual genetic makeup. This emerging field has gained significant traction as consumers become increasingly interested in tailored nutrition solutions to improve health outcomes, prevent diseases, and enhance overall wellness. The market’s expansion is supported by advancements in genetic testing, growing awareness of personalized nutrition, and increasing consumer demand for precision health solutions.
Key market drivers include the rising prevalence of chronic diseases such as obesity, diabetes, and cardiovascular disorders, which have heightened interest in preventive healthcare and personalized nutrition. Growing consumer awareness and demand for tailored dietary interventions, coupled with advancements in genetic testing technologies and data analytics, have significantly driven the market. Nutrigenomics offers individuals the ability to optimize health and manage disease risk through diet, increasing its appeal among health-conscious consumers and healthcare providers. The integration of nutrigenomics into direct-to-consumer testing kits and personalized nutrition services has further boosted market growth.
Regionally, North America holds the largest share of the nutrigenomics market, driven by high consumer awareness, a well-developed healthcare infrastructure, and significant investments in genetic research. The United States leads the region due to the widespread adoption of personalized nutrition solutions and technological advancements in genetic testing. Europe follows closely, with strong demand for personalized health and wellness solutions supported by a growing focus on preventive healthcare. The Asia-Pacific region is expected to witness the fastest growth, fueled by rising disposable incomes, increasing health awareness, and expanding healthcare services. Countries such as China, Japan, and South Korea are key markets, reflecting growing consumer interest in personalized nutrition. Emerging markets in Latin America and the Middle East & Africa present additional opportunities due to improving healthcare infrastructure and rising demand for innovative health solutions.

Market Drivers:
Increasing Awareness of Personalized Nutrition:
A key driver of the nutrigenomics market is the growing awareness and demand for personalized nutrition solutions. As consumers become more health-conscious, they seek tailored dietary recommendations that consider their unique genetic makeup. A survey conducted by the International Food Information Council revealed that 70% of consumers are interested in personalized nutrition based on genetic information. Companies like Nutrigenomix are capitalizing on this trend by offering genetic testing services that provide consumers with customized dietary advice aimed at optimizing health outcomes, thereby driving market growth.
Advancements in Genomic Technologies:
Advancements in genomic technologies are significantly enhancing the capabilities of nutrigenomics research. The development of high-throughput sequencing and bioinformatics tools has made it easier to analyze complex genetic data and understand the interactions between nutrients and genes. For instance, the introduction of next-generation sequencing (NGS) technologies has accelerated research in this field, allowing for more comprehensive studies on gene-diet interactions. According to a report from the National Institutes of Health, funding for genomics research increased by 15% in 2023, reflecting a strong commitment to advancing our understanding of how nutrition influences gene expression and overall health.
Rising Incidence of Chronic Diseases:
The increasing incidence of chronic diseases such as obesity, diabetes, and cardiovascular conditions is driving interest in nutrigenomics as a preventive approach. Nutrigenomics aims to identify how specific nutrients affect gene expression and contribute to disease risk, leading to more effective dietary interventions. For instance, The World Health Organization reported that over 1.9 billion adults were classified as overweight in 2021, highlighting the urgent need for targeted nutritional strategies. Companies like DNAfit are responding by developing nutrigenomic testing kits that help individuals understand their genetic predispositions and make informed dietary choices to mitigate health risks.
Growth of Functional Foods Market:
The expansion of the functional foods market is also a significant driver for the nutrigenomics sector. Consumers are increasingly seeking foods that offer health benefits beyond basic nutrition, including those designed to influence gene expression positively. For instance, according to a report, the global functional foods market is projected to reach $275 billion by 2025. This growth is encouraging food manufacturers to explore nutrigenomic principles in product development, leading to innovations such as fortified foods and supplements that cater to specific genetic profiles. Companies like Nestlé are investing in research to create functional food products that align with nutrigenomic findings, thereby enhancing their market offerings and appealing to health-conscious consumers.
Market Trends:
Advances in Omics Technologies:
The advancement of omics technologies, including genomics, transcriptomics, proteomics, and metabolomics, is transforming the field of nutrigenomics. These technologies enable researchers to analyze complex interactions between nutrients and genes at a molecular level. For example, high-throughput sequencing technologies now allow for the identification of up to 500,000 single nucleotide polymorphisms (SNPs) per individual. This capability is crucial for understanding how dietary components affect gene expression and overall health outcomes. Companies such as Illumina are at the forefront of these advancements, providing tools that facilitate large-scale genomic studies and contribute to the development of personalized nutrition strategies.
Increasing Focus on Preventive Health:
The increasing focus on preventive health measures is driving interest in nutrigenomics as a means to mitigate chronic diseases through tailored dietary interventions. With chronic diseases like obesity and diabetes on the rise—affecting over 1.9 billion adults globally—there is a growing recognition of the role nutrition plays in disease prevention. The World Health Organization emphasizes the importance of lifestyle modifications, including diet, in managing health risks. As a result, nutrigenomics offers valuable insights into how specific nutrients can be optimized based on individual genetic profiles to improve health outcomes.
Expansion of Research Collaborations:
There is a notable increase in research collaborations between academic institutions and industry players within the nutrigenomics space. These partnerships aim to accelerate research and innovation in personalized nutrition by combining expertise from various fields. A report by the Biotechnology Innovation Organization highlighted that 65% of biopharmaceutical firms engage in collaborations focused on nutrigenomics research. This collaborative approach not only enhances the depth of research but also fosters the development of new products and services that cater to consumer demands for personalized nutrition solutions, ultimately driving market growth.
Market Challenges Analysis:
High Cost of Genetic Testing and Limited Accessibility:
One of the key restraints in the nutrigenomics market is the high cost associated with genetic testing and personalized nutrition solutions. Although advancements in technology have made genetic testing more accessible than before, it remains unaffordable for many consumers, particularly in low- and middle-income regions. The cost barrier limits the reach and adoption of nutrigenomics solutions among broader populations. Furthermore, access to advanced testing services and personalized dietary interventions is often concentrated in developed regions, leading to disparities in the availability of these solutions across different markets.
Lack of Standardization and Regulatory Oversight:
The nutrigenomics market faces challenges related to the lack of standardized guidelines and regulatory oversight. Government authorities such as the U.S. Food and Drug Administration (FDA) have established stringent requirements for genetic testing and health-related claims to ensure consumer safety and accuracy. However, inconsistencies in regulatory frameworks across different regions create challenges for companies operating in multiple markets. The absence of clear regulations and standardized protocols for nutrigenomic testing and dietary recommendations can lead to variability in service quality and consumer skepticism.
Ethical and Privacy Concerns:
The use of genetic data in nutrigenomics raises ethical and privacy concerns, as it involves the collection, storage, and analysis of sensitive genetic information. Consumers may be wary of sharing their genetic data due to concerns about data security, misuse, or unauthorized access. Addressing these concerns is crucial to building consumer trust and ensuring data protection compliance. Companies must invest in robust data security measures and adhere to privacy regulations, such as the General Data Protection Regulation (GDPR) in Europe, to mitigate these challenges and foster market growth.
Complexity of Genetic and Dietary Interactions:
Nutrigenomics relies on complex interactions between genes and nutrition, which may not be fully understood for all individuals or dietary recommendations. Scientific research in this field is ongoing, and a lack of comprehensive understanding may limit the accuracy and effectiveness of personalized recommendations, posing a challenge to market expansion.
Market Segmentation Analysis:
By Type
The nutrigenomics market is segmented by type into services and products. Services dominate the market, driven by the increasing demand for personalized dietary consultations, genetic testing, and analysis of individual nutritional needs. Services often include tailored dietary plans based on genetic predispositions, making them highly relevant for preventive healthcare and wellness programs. The products segment, comprising nutritional supplements and functional foods designed for specific genetic profiles, is also gaining traction. These products offer targeted nutritional support, helping individuals optimize their health and manage specific conditions.
By Technology
The market is further segmented by technology into next-generation sequencing (NGS), microarray technology, and others. Next-generation sequencing (NGS) holds a significant share due to its ability to deliver high-throughput and accurate genetic data, which forms the foundation for personalized dietary recommendations. Microarray technology, known for its precision and scalability, also plays a vital role in analyzing genetic variations and nutritional interactions. The adoption of these technologies has improved the accuracy, affordability, and efficiency of nutrigenomics solutions, driving market growth.
By End User
End users in the nutrigenomics market include hospitals and clinics, research institutions, and consumer healthcare and wellness companies. Consumer healthcare and wellness companies represent the largest share, as they focus on providing personalized nutrition services directly to consumers. Hospitals and clinics integrate nutrigenomics into preventive healthcare and chronic disease management, while research institutions continue to advance scientific understanding and applications in this evolving field. This diverse end-user base underscores the market’s broad application and potential for growth.

Regional Analysis:
North America
North America holds the largest share of the nutrigenomics market, accounting for approximately 40% of the global market. This dominance is driven by high consumer awareness of personalized health and nutrition, a well-established healthcare system, and significant investment in genetic research. The United States leads the region due to widespread adoption of nutrigenomic solutions, supported by a growing emphasis on preventive healthcare and disease management. Companies in the region are at the forefront of developing genetic testing and personalized nutrition services, enhancing market penetration. The regulatory framework, led by agencies such as the U.S. Food and Drug Administration (FDA), ensures product safety and efficacy, contributing to consumer trust. The availability of direct-to-consumer genetic testing services, advanced data analytics, and tailored dietary recommendations further strengthens North America’s market position.
Europe
Europe represents around 30% of the global nutrigenomics market share, driven by increasing demand for personalized nutrition solutions and a strong focus on preventive healthcare. Countries such as the United Kingdom, Germany, France, and the Netherlands are key contributors, reflecting a growing interest in genetic-based dietary interventions. The European Union’s stringent regulatory standards, such as the General Data Protection Regulation (GDPR), emphasize data privacy and consumer protection, fostering trust in genetic testing services. Collaboration between research institutions and industry players has fueled innovation and the development of nutrigenomics products tailored to regional dietary habits. The growing emphasis on health and wellness, supported by government initiatives, further drives market growth across Europe.
Asia-Pacific
The Asia-Pacific region is expected to witness the fastest growth, currently accounting for approximately 20% of the global market share. Rising disposable incomes, increasing awareness of health and wellness, and a focus on preventive healthcare drive demand for nutrigenomic solutions. Countries such as China, Japan, South Korea, and India lead the regional market, reflecting strong consumer interest in personalized nutrition and genetic testing. Rapid advancements in healthcare infrastructure and expanding biotechnology sectors further support market expansion. The growing middle-class population, coupled with the increasing adoption of digital health technologies, contributes to the region’s promising growth prospects.
Latin America
Latin America holds a smaller share of around 5% of the nutrigenomics market. The region’s growth is supported by rising health awareness, improving healthcare infrastructure, and increasing interest in personalized dietary solutions. Brazil and Mexico are key markets, reflecting demand for nutrigenomic testing and wellness programs tailored to local health needs.
Middle East & Africa
The Middle East & Africa region accounts for approximately 5% of the global market share. Growth is driven by improving healthcare access, rising prevalence of chronic diseases, and increasing consumer interest in personalized health solutions. Countries such as the UAE and South Africa are key markets, with a growing focus on innovative healthcare offerings and wellness initiatives. Challenges such as limited infrastructure and affordability may impact market growth, but ongoing investments present opportunities for expansion.

Recent Developments:
- In March 2023, Nutrigenomix expanded its genetic testing services to include a comprehensive panel that assesses an individual’s response to various dietary components, enhancing personalized nutrition recommendations.
- In January 2023, DNAfit launched an updated version of its genetic nutrition report, incorporating the latest research to provide more precise dietary guidance based on individual genetic profiles.
- In June 2022, GX Sciences introduced a new line of nutrigenomic testing panels aimed at healthcare providers, enabling them to offer tailored nutritional advice based on patients’ genetic data.
- In September 2022, Vitagene enhanced its personalized supplement subscription service by integrating advanced nutrigenomic insights, allowing for more customized nutrient recommendations aligned with users’ genetic predispositions.
